10 oct. 1932 - In the early 1930s, the college game continued to grow, particularly in the South, bolstered by fierce rivalries such as the ”South’s Oldest Rivalry", between Virginia and North Carolina and the ”Deep South’s Oldest Rivalry", between Georgia  and Auburn. Although before the mid-1920s most national powers came from the Northeast or the  Midwest, the trend changed when several teams from the South and the West Coast achieved national success.
